Dynamic pricing strategies have permeated almost every aspect of online shopping, influencing how consumers make purchasing decisions. From airline tickets to household appliances, prices can fluctuate multiple times a day. To begin with, it’s vital to recognize the signs of dynamic pricing at play. Noticing price changes at different times of the day or varying prices when using different devices are telltale signs. Additionally, clearing browser cookies can sometimes reveal that first-time visitors might receive different prices as well.

Moreover, timing your purchases can also play a crucial role in outsmarting dynamic pricing algorithms. Buying off-season products, participating in shopping holidays with proven lower average prices, or simply purchasing during certain hours of the day can make a substantial difference in the prices you pay.
Understanding the implications of dynamic pricing is not just about combating price increases. It also means appreciating how these algorithms can sometimes offer benefits, such as last-minute deals on perishable items or on products that have been in inventory for too long.
